RAWSHOT AI’s strongest differentiator is its no-prompt, click-driven creative interface that exposes camera, pose, lighting, background, composition, and visual style as UI controls instead of a text prompt box. The platform produces studio-quality on-model imagery (and integrated video) of real garments in roughly 30 to 40 seconds per image, supporting 2K or 4K outputs in any aspect ratio with up to four products per composition. It also emphasizes catalog consistency via consistent synthetic models and configurable composite models built from 28 body attributes, and it delivers more than 150 visual style presets plus a cinematic camera and lens library. For compliance and transparency, every generation includes C2PA-signed provenance metadata, multi-layer watermarking, explicit AI labeling, and logged attribute documentation intended for audit and legal review.

What Is Ring AI Product Photography Generator?

A Ring AI Product Photography Generator is software that creates realistic ring product images (and sometimes video) for e-commerce and marketing without running traditional, manual studio shoots. It typically replaces parts of the workflow by generating or transforming staged visuals from prompts or from uploaded product photos, helping you create listing-ready variations faster. In practice, tools like Nightjar lean into prompt-driven photorealistic product aesthetics, while RAWSHOT AI targets catalog operators with a click-driven, prompt-free interface that produces on-model garment imagery with compliance-ready provenance.

Pricing: What to Expect

Pricing across these tools is primarily subscription or usage/credit-based, with costs scaling based on generation volume and how many revisions you need. RAWSHOT AI is the most explicitly priced in the reviews: approximately $0.50 per image (about five tokens per generation), with cancelable subscriptions, tokens that do not expire, and failed generations returning tokens. Nightjar, Phot.AI, Bandy AI, MagicShot.ai, Mockey AI, ProductAura, and RauGen are all described as typically usage/subscription/credit based, where heavy iteration can raise costs. Fotor includes a free tier for basic use plus paid plans that unlock more advanced AI tools and higher limits, while Pixelcut uses tiered subscription plans where cost-effectiveness depends on your volume.
